Common Misconceptions When You Evaluate Pulmonary Health

The Myth of the Perfect Pulse Oximeter Reading

You slip a small plastic clip onto your finger. It lights up red. It displays 98%. You instantly relax, thinking your respiratory system is in peak condition. The problem is that a standard pulse oximeter reading measures arterial oxygen saturation in peripheral capillaries, not overall tissue ventilation or airflow obstruction. You can easily suffer from severe airflow limitation while maintaining a blood oxygen level between 95% and 100% at rest. Patients with early-stage chronic bronchitis or mild emphysema regularly show normal oxygen numbers because their bodies compensate by breathing harder or altering blood flow distribution. Silent hypoxia and gas exchange deficits develop long before finger sensors register a drop. If you wait for that finger clip to show 90% before seeking a medical opinion, you have already lost valuable years of early intervention.

Assuming Clear Lung Sounds Equal Healthy Tissue

Buying an inexpensive stethoscope online makes anyone feel like an expert clinician. You press the cold chest piece against your ribs. You inhale deeply. You hear no obvious wheezing, rattling, or crackles. Everything seems fine. Except that early structural lung damage rarely makes audible noise during casual tidal breathing. Pathological changes in small airways—those under 2 millimeters in diameter—remain completely silent until extensive remodeling has occurred, which explains why so many individuals ignore early warnings. Medical professionals call this region the silent zone of the lungs. Do you really think a simple acoustic check at home can detect microscopic alveolar destruction?

Ignoring Exercise Intolerance and Gradual Adaptation

Because your body adapts to creeping tissue damage far faster than you realize, you might gradually alter your habits without noticing. You take the elevator instead of two flights of stairs. You walk slightly slower during grocery trips. You blame your fatigue on aging, poor sleep, or extra weight. Let's be clear: progressive dyspnea during routine daily activities is never normal. The human lung possesses a massive reserve capacity. By the time routine tasks leave you gasping, you may have lost up to 50% of your functional pulmonary reserve. Yet, thousands of individuals ignore this insidious decline every single month.

The Power of Spirometry, DLCO, and Peak Flow Variability

When you ask a doctor to test your respiratory system, the gold standard diagnostic tool remains comprehensive office spirometry. This test measures the volume of air you can forcefully exhale in one second, known as FEV1, alongside the total volume exhaled, known as FVC. A normal resting respiratory rate sits between 12 to 20 breaths per minute, but static rates tell us remarkably little about airway geometry. A post-bronchodilator FEV1/FVC ratio below 0.70 explicitly confirms persistent airflow limitation, establishing a formal diagnosis of chronic obstructive pulmonary disease or structural airway narrowing. Beyond simple volumes lies another critical metric: the diffusing capacity of the lungs for carbon monoxide, or DLCO. This laboratory test measures how effectively gases cross the thin alveolar-capillary membrane into your bloodstream. An abnormal DLCO value below 80% of predicted values often pinpoints early pulmonary vascular disease, interstitial lung inflammation, or subtle emphysema long before standard chest X-rays reveal structural changes. For home tracking, monitoring peak expiratory flow morning and evening offers real functional insight. Fluctuations greater than 20% over a two-week period strongly point toward hyperreactive airways or unmanaged asthma, providing actionable data your physician can actually use.

How accurate are consumer smartwatches at tracking respiratory health?

Consumer wearables have advanced rapidly, yet their diagnostic utility for pulmonary assessment remains strictly limited. Most modern smartwatches utilize photoplethysmography to estimate blood oxygen levels, but movement artifacts, skin tone variations, and poor peripheral perfusion can skew results by 3% to 5%. They cannot measure forced expiratory volume, lung compliance, or alveolar gas exchange efficiency. While a persistent drop in optical readings below 94% warrants medical investigation, a normal readout offers zero guarantee against underlying obstructive or restrictive disease. Treat these consumer wristbands as wellness novelties rather than clinical diagnostic tools.

Can home breath-holding tests reliably measure pulmonary function?

Home breath-holding challenges (and yes, that includes the questionable breath-holding challenges circulating on social media) are wildly inaccurate indicators of true pulmonary health. Your ability to hold your breath depends primarily on neurological tolerance to hypercapnia—rising carbon dioxide levels in the blood—alongside diaphragm conditioning and psychological willpower, rather than true alveolar capacity. An athlete with severe early asthma might easily hold their breath for 45 seconds through sheer tolerance, whereas a healthy individual with mild anxiety might struggle after 15 seconds. These viral tests lack clinical standardization, yield high rates of false confidence, and should never replace formal medical testing.

When should I request a formal pulmonary function test from a doctor?

You should request a formal diagnostic evaluation whenever you experience persistent coughing lasting longer than eight weeks, unexplained exertional shortness of breath, or recurrent chest tightness. Furthermore, any adult with a history of tobacco smoking exceeding 10 pack-years, or those with significant occupational exposure to industrial dusts and chemical fumes, should undergo baseline screening regardless of visible symptoms. According to global health statistics, over 210 million people live with chronic pulmonary conditions, yet nearly half remain completely undiagnosed until advanced stages. A comprehensive evaluation featuring spirometry with bronchodilator response remains the safest, most definitive method to verify your status.
